Output 67d75e1e3b39d42f8c9bbfbee010f1618f65a76e82583a580d456ed0c4741753:0

value
11529
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58ba4b4ef6e1f9997aa0a501a3e7c7fa313cc6fa97203c6e77931f53953333a2
address
bc1ptzayknhku8uej74q55q68e78lgcne3h6jusrcmnhjv0489fnxw3q869v0l
transaction
67d75e1e3b39d42f8c9bbfbee010f1618f65a76e82583a580d456ed0c4741753
confirmations
31646
spent
true